Begin a Career in Early Childhood Education with an Online Associate Degree
Earning your associate's degree in early childhood education is a great way to prepare for a career as a teacher. Becoming a teacher requires a bachelor's degree and a teaching license, which you earn by completing an approved teacher education program and exam. Earning an online associate degree is a good first step toward these goals, and will allow you to master basic principles before a bachelor's degree program.
Studying Early Childhood Education Online
Earning an online associate degree in early childhood education is a great way to begin your career in education, childcare, school counseling, social work, or other related fields.
Earning your degree online is also a great way to maintain some flexibility in your schedule and manage other responsibilities like work or family. Some programs may be completed sooner than on-campus programs as well, making your educational career path more efficient.
Associate degree students in early childhood education will focus on childhood development, instructional theories, and teaching methods. They will also study subject areas like math, physical science, social studies, and art. These associate degree programs are designed to lead directly into bachelor's programs.
Beginning Your Career
Once you earn your associate, bachelor's degree, and teaching license, you can apply to teaching jobs in any area of the country. You can also use your associate degree to pursue jobs at educational services companies like tutoring centers, test prep companies, and non-profit organizations.
